NHS is encouraging students to donate items to  “Stuff the Bus”, an annual canned and nonperishable food drive that donates the proceeds to people in the community who are in need.

“Stuff the bus focuses on giving back to the community,” senior co-chair Macie Keller said. “It’s surprising how many people are in need (in the community) just down the street or around the corner.”

Stuff the Bus is put on every year by Fenton’s Rotary club and The Fenton Kiwanis, and the NHS brought it upon themselves to get the whole school involved with the fundraiser.

“Since Thanksgiving is this month, we as an organization are truly thankful for everything we have,” senior chair Griffin Carr said. “We want to be able to give to those who are not as fortunate as us [NHS].”

There will be two dates to bring items to help “stuff the bus”, the first being Nov 8 and the second being Nov 15.

“On Nov 8 from 9am-4pm, we will be collecting donations of food items at VG’s on North Leroy St,” senior co-chair Griffin Carr said. “Then, on Nov 15 from 9am -4pm, we will be doing the same at the VG’s on Silver Parkway. Anyone is welcome to come help and donate food or money.”
